谷歌浏览器模拟post,谷歌浏览器模拟实现post请求
编辑:浏览器知识用谷歌浏览器模拟post请求
1.前言
Post请求是HTTP协议中的一种请求方式,相比于Get请求,可以向服务器提交更多数据。在开发中,很多场景都需要使用Post请求,比如上传文件、登录验证等。
在本文中,我们将介绍如何用谷歌浏览器模拟Post请求。
2.Post请求的基本概念
Post请求是向服务器提交数据的一种请求方式。相比于Get请求,Post请求可以提交更多的数据,且不会对数据长度进行限制。
Post请求的数据是通过请求体传递的,而不是像Get请求那样通过URL传递。请求体中的数据采用键值对的形式进行传递,其中键和值之间用“=”符号分隔,不同键值对之间用“&”符号分隔。
3.使用谷歌浏览器模拟Post请求步骤
要使用谷歌浏览器模拟Post请求,我们需要使用开发者工具中的Network面板。
步骤如下:
打开要模拟Post请求的网站
在谷歌浏览器中按下F12打开开发者工具
切换到Network面板,勾选“Preserve log”
进行操作,触发Post请求
在Network面板中找到该Post请求
复制该请求的Request Payload
使用fetch或axios等工具,将Request Payload作为参数发送Post请求
4.示例代码
下面是使用fetch和axios分别模拟Post请求的示例代码:
4.1.使用fetch
代码如下:
```
fetch(url, {
method: 'POST',
headers: {
'Content-Type': 'application/json'
},
body: JSON.stringify(data)
})
```
其中,url为请求地址,data为要传递的数据,headers中指定Content-Type为application/json,body中将data转换为json字符串。
4.2.使用axios
代码如下:
```
axios.post(url, data, {
headers: {
'Content-Type': 'application/json'
}
})
```
其中,url为请求地址,data为要传递的数据,headers中指定Content-Type为application/json。
5.总结
本文介绍了Post请求的基本概念以及使用谷歌浏览器模拟Post请求的步骤和示例代码。
在开发中,Post请求是非常常见的一种请求方式,对其进行了解和掌握,能够更好地完成相应的业务开发。
如果您还有其他疑问或需要更多帮助,请随时留言。
文章TAG:谷歌 谷歌浏览器 浏览 浏览器 谷歌浏览器模拟post加载全部内容